Mark 9:23 Jesus said unto him, If you can believe; all things are possible to him who believes.

 

All hope is based on the degree to which we believe this Passage of Scripture. If you truly believe everything is possible with God, you will have great expectations and never lose hope. 

 

Hope is one of those words that is both a verb and a noun. To hope something will happen is using the word as a verb. To have hope about a situation makes hope a noun; a thing. 

 

The more we see God move in our lives, the more hope we acquire. This is why it is so important to share your testimony with others. What God has done for you may very well bring hope to others when they hear about it.

 

What God does for one person, He will do for another. All He wants us to do is believe in Him and trust that He is able. That means STOP trying to do it ourselves and place our trust in Him.

 

Hope and belief go together and build on each other. The more we believe, the more hope we will have, and the more hope we have, the stronger our belief becomes. This results in expectation. As our hope and belief become stronger, we expect God to do more and more.

 

Be of good courage, and He shall strengthen your heart, all you who hope in the Lord. (Psalm 31:24) As we allow Hope and Belief to team together within us, we find courage and strength to go on as we expect God to move on our behalf. This is a spiritual equation that is as sound as 1 + 1 = 2. Hope + Belief = courage, strength, and expectation.
